GT vs RCB IPL 2026 Final In Ahmedabad: Weather, Pitch, Toss And Travel Notes

GT vs RCB IPL 2026 Final in Ahmedabad: The IPL 2026 title match brings Gujarat Titans and Royal Challengers Bengaluru back to Ahmedabad, a venue loaded with recent memories. Supporters are watching the skies as closely as the players, because rain has already disrupted travel plans and once forced a previous Gujarat Titans final onto a reserve day.

The clash between RCB and GT will again be staged at the Narendra Modi Stadium, where both sides have enjoyed major highs. Gujarat Titans lifted their first IPL trophy there in 2022, while Royal Challengers Bengaluru ended an 18-year wait for the title at the same ground last season.

GT vs RCB IPL 2026 Final

RCB vs GT Ahmedabad weather forecast and match conditions

Weather remains a major talking point for the RCB vs GT final as several Indian regions face showers. IMD has issued a Yellow Alert for Ahmedabad on match day, signalling possible rain interruptions. However, MSN weather data points to low rainfall chances across the playing window, raising hopes of a near-complete contest.

Daytime temperatures in Ahmedabad are forecast to climb to about 40 degrees Celsius, but conditions should ease by evening. During the RCB vs GT game, the mercury is expected to sit in the low 30s. The forecast also suggests persistent cloud cover above the Narendra Modi Stadium through the match.

RCB vs GT travel issues, past finals and reserve day history

Gujarat Titans’ build-up to the RCB vs GT showdown has already felt the effect of bad weather. The team’s travel was delayed because of rain and storms in Chandigarh. Those problems revived concerns among fans, who remember how adverse weather previously reshaped a Gujarat Titans final in the city.

The last time Gujarat Titans appeared in an IPL final, against Chennai Super Kings in 2023, heavy rain in Ahmedabad stopped play on the original date. That summit clash became the only IPL final shifted fully to a reserve day. Further showers then hit the match itself, bringing the DLS method into play.

RCB vs GT Narendra Modi Stadium pitch report and strategy

The RCB vs GT final will use pitch No. 6 at the Narendra Modi Stadium, the same surface where these sides met earlier in the tournament. In that league game, Gujarat Titans dismissed Royal Challengers Bengaluru for 155 and chased the target with 25 balls still remaining.

If a similar strip appears, fast bowlers are likely to enjoy help early, and totals under 200 may again be common. With a rain threat still in the background, the RCB vs GT toss could prove crucial, as the captain winning it is expected to choose bowling first, despite RCB lifting last year’s title while defending.

The RCB vs GT meeting therefore combines high stakes with a familiar venue, mixed weather signals and a known surface. With both teams carrying strong memories from Ahmedabad, and conditions expected to allow almost a full game, focus will now move from forecasts and travel delays to decisions at the toss and performances under lights.
